Subject: [PATCH] cpufreq: Reference count policy in cpufreq_update_limits()
MIME-Version: 1.0
Content-Type: text/plain; charset=UTF-8
Content-Transfer-Encoding: 8bit
Since acpi_processor_notify() can be called before registering a cpufreq
driver or even in cases when a cpufreq driver is not registered at all,
cpufreq_update_limits() needs to check if a cpufreq driver is present
and prevent it from being unregistered.
For this purpose, make it call cpufreq_cpu_get() to obtain a cpufreq
policy pointer for the given CPU and reference count the corresponding
policy object, if present.

Subject: [PATCH] clk: qcom: gdsc: Set retain_ff before moving to HW CTRL
Enable the retain_ff_enable bit of GDSCR only if the GDSC is already ON.
Once the GDSCR moves to HW control, SW no longer can determine the state
of the GDSCR and setting the retain_ff bit could destroy all the register
contents we intended to save.
Therefore, move the retain_ff configuration before switching the GDSC to
HW trigger mode.

Subject: [PATCH] clk: renesas: r9a07g043: Fix HP clock source for RZ/Five
According to the Rev.1.20 hardware manual for the RZ/Five SoC, the clock
source for HP is derived from PLL6 divided by 2. Correct the
implementation by configuring HP as a fixed clock source instead of a
MUX.
The `CPG_PL6_ETH_SSEL' register, which is available on the RZ/G2UL SoC,
is not present on the RZ/Five SoC, necessitating this change.
